RF Antenna PCB, also known as Transmitting Antenna Circuit Board, is a key component in wireless communication systems. It is used to transmit and receive radio frequency signals, making it an essential part of various electronic devices, such as smartphones, tablets, routers, and more.
One of the key attributes of RF Antenna PCB is its surface mount design. This allows it to be directly mounted on the surface of a circuit board, making the installation process quick and easy. This also helps to save space, making it suitable for compact electronic devices.
RF Antenna PCB is designed with a 50Ω impedance, which is the standard impedance for most wireless communication systems. This allows for efficient transmission and reception of radio frequency signals without any loss of power.
RF Antenna PCB has an omni-directional radiation pattern, meaning it can transmit and receive signals in all directions. This makes it suitable for applications where the signal needs to reach multiple devices in different directions, such as in a wireless network.
Vswr, or Voltage Standing Wave Ratio, is a measure of how well the antenna is matched to the transmission line. A lower Vswr value indicates better performance. With a Vswr of ≤1.5, RF Antenna PCB ensures efficient transmission and reception of signals, reducing the chances of signal loss or interference.
Gain refers to the ability of an antenna to amplify the signal. RF Antenna PCB has a gain of 2dBi, which helps to improve the signal strength and range of wireless communication. This makes it suitable for long-distance communication and ensures a stable connection.
